**Q: What is an idler in mechanical systems?**
A: An idler in mechanical systems is a component used to guide or support a belt, chain, or other moving parts without transmitting power. It helps maintain tension, reduce slack, and ensure smooth operation of the system. Idlers are commonly found in conveyor belts, automotive engines, and various machinery where they assist in routing or tensioning moving elements.

**Q: How do idlers contribute to the efficiency of conveyor systems?**
A: Idlers play a crucial role in conveyor systems by supporting the conveyor belt and maintaining proper tension. They reduce friction and prevent the belt from sagging or misaligning, which can cause wear and tear or operational failures. By ensuring smooth movement and alignment, idlers help improve the overall efficiency, reduce maintenance costs, and extend the lifespan of conveyor systems.
